Ontario Teachers Pension Plan Board grew its position in DuPont de Nemours, Inc. (NYSE:DD - Free Report) by 65.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 49,149 shares of the basic materials company's stock after acquiring an additional 19,415 shares during the quarter. Ontario Teachers Pension Plan Board's holdings in DuPont de Nemours were worth $3,670,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

DuPont de Nemours Price Performance

NYSE:DD opened at $70.82 on Thursday. The company has a quick ratio of 0.91, a current ratio of 1.41 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.23. The business's 50-day moving average price is $71.19 and its 200 day moving average price is $71.81. DuPont de Nemours, Inc. has a 52-week low of $53.77 and a 52-week high of $90.06. The firm has a market cap of $29.64 billion, a P/E ratio of -150.67, a PEG ratio of 2.00 and a beta of 1.06.

DuPont de Nemours (NYSE:DD -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, August 5th. The basic materials company reported $1.12 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.06 by $0.06. The company had revenue of $3.26 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.23 billion. DuPont de Nemours had a negative net margin of 1.54% and a positive return on equity of 7.85%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 2.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$0.97 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ts predict that DuPont de Nemours, Inc. will post 4.38 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

DuPont de Nemours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, September 15th. Shareholders of record on Friday, August 29th will be issued a $0.41 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, August 29th. This represents a $1.64 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.3%. DuPont de Nemours's dividend payout ratio is currently -863.16%.

About DuPont de Nemours

(Free Report)

DuPont de Nemours, Inc provides technology-based materials and solutions in the United States, Canada, the Asia Pacific, Latin America,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. It operates through Electronics & Industrial, Water & Protection, and Corporate & Other segments. The Electronics & Industrial segment supplies materials and solutions for the fabrication of semiconductors and integrated circuits.
